    Carol Ann Stoughton Dirlam died Sunday morning at age 57, June 21, 1998, in Ball Memorial Hospital, Muncie, Indiana, after a long struggle with cancer.  She had remained positive until the end; even sending in her reunion information that she planned to attend but passed away less than a month before the reunion.  She and her family had many happy times during the past few years, vacationing together and even taking a cruise together.
    She was born October 28, 1939 in Logansport, Indiana, and graduated there in 1958 and then from Ball State Teachers College [now is Ball State University
].  She  and her husband Art Dirlam, Jr. had also lived in Terre Haute, Cincinnati, OH, Louisville, KY, Kingsport, TN, Marion, CA, and Colorado before settling with her family in Muncie in 1973.
    Carol was a member of First Presbyterian Church, and had attended Grace Episcopal and Dayspring Friends Church.  She was a volunteer for Kids On The Block, served meals at Christ Temple, and was active in the Wednesday Morning Women's Bowling League and Tuesday Delaware Country Club Bowling League.  She also was a member of Sigma Sigma Sigma sorority.
    She was a 4-H leader at Northside, teaching sewing, cooking, arts and crafts, and was a judge at 4-H fairs.
    Survivors in addition to her husband and four children (Eric, Dana, Dori, and Dion) include her parents in Logansport, a sister Janet, brother Ronald, and nine grandchildren.
    Burial was in Gardens of Memory Cemetery, north of Muncie.
